Usual Lung Conditions and Conditions


Numerous conditions commonly drop under the purview of pulmonology. Bronchial asthma is a chronic problem that causes swelling and narrowing of the air passages, leading to breathing troubles.


Chronic obstructive lung disease (COPD) includes emphysema and persistent bronchitis, mostly caused by smoking cigarettes and environmental aspects.


Lung fibrosis is characterized by scarring of lung cells, resulting in minimized lung ability and feature.


Lung infections, such as pneumonia, can additionally considerably influence lung health. Pulmonologists are vital in detecting, treating, and handling these illness to stop complications and enhance individuals' lifestyle.

Pulmonary Feature Examinations (PFTs)


Pulmonary Function Examinations gauge just how well the lungs work. They evaluate lung volume, ability, and circulation rates through several different techniques, consisting of spirometry. During spirometry, the client breathes into a tool that tapes exhaled air and calculates vital metrics such as forced crucial capability (FVC) and forced expiratory quantity (FEV1).


PFTs assist identify obstructive and limiting lung diseases, such as bronchial asthma, persistent obstructive pulmonary condition (COPD), and pulmonary fibrosis. The examinations are basic, non-invasive, and generally carried out in a controlled setting, allowing for regular results that pulmonologists can analyze accurately.


Upper body X-Ray


A breast X-ray is an usual imaging test that permits pulmonologists to see the structures within the breast. It highlights the lungs, heart, ribs, and blood vessels, making it possible for the detection of problems such as infections, tumors, or liquid accumulation.


The procedure fasts and involves direct exposure to reduced levels of radiation. While a breast X-ray gives preliminary insights, it might not suffice for a definitive diagnosis. Thus, additional screening might be required to clear up findings.


Computed Tomography (CT) Check


A Computed Tomography (CT) Scan offers extra comprehensive pictures of the lungs than a basic X-ray. By integrating several X-ray photos taken from various angles, CT scans create cross-sectional images of lung structures.


This analysis device is vital for determining conditions such as pulmonary tumors, lung nodules, and complicated infections. Additionally, a CT check can help examine the extent of lung conditions and guide treatment methods. People might require to lie still for several minutes while the check is being carried out, which can be challenging for some people.


Bronchoscopy


Bronchoscopy entails making use of a slim tube with a cam, called a bronchoscope, to picture the air passages and lungs. This procedure allows pulmonologists to straight check out the bronchial tubes and collect cells samples or mucous for further analysis.


Bronchoscopy is specifically useful for detecting infections, growths, or other lung abnormalities. It can additionally assist in interventions like getting rid of obstructions or draining pipes liquid. Although it requires sedation, it is usually risk-free and provides critical details about lung wellness that can not be obtained via other approaches.

Positron Exhaust Tomography (ANIMAL) Check


A Positron Emission Tomography (PET) scan is an innovative imaging technique used to examine metabolic task in the lungs. During this procedure, an individual obtains a small amount of radioactive glucose. This enables the check to highlight locations of high metabolic task, frequently a sign of cancer cells or various other problems.


The details gathered from a PET scan is important in distinguishing between benign and malignant lesions. It likewise assists in staging lung cancer and tracking treatment action. The mix of family pet with CT checks deals detailed understandings, allowing pulmonologists to create customized treatment plans based on precise findings.


Ventilation/Perfusion (V/Q) Check


The Ventilation/Perfusion (V/Q) check examines the airflow and blood flow to the lungs. This examination is crucial for detecting problems like pulmonary embolism. The treatment entails two components: an air flow check, which utilizes a radioactive gas or aerosol to evaluate just how well air gets to the lungs, and a perfusion scan, which examines blood circulation utilizing a radioactive tracer.


Outcomes are translated through imaging that highlights disparities between air flow and perfusion. Considerable mismatches might suggest problems such as obstructions in the lung arteries. This scan aids pulmonologists in figuring out the reason for respiratory signs and symptoms and directing appropriate treatments.

Recognizing Normal vs. Irregular Outcomes


Normal test outcomes show that lung function is within expected varieties. Each examination generates particular metrics, such as lung ability, airflow rate, and oxygen levels. Typical standards differ by age, sex, and ethnic background, so pulmonologists take into consideration these factors.


Unusual outcomes might disclose concerns like obstructive or limiting lung condition. For example, a decreased FEV1/FVC ratio can suggest obstructive conditions like asthma or COPD. It is necessary for doctor to realize these differences, as they straight influence the person's monitoring strategy.
